Mountain Pine Beetle

The current mountain pine beetle (MPB) infestation in British Columbia spans more than 10 million hectares and is impacting nearly half of the recreation sites and trails in the province. To address public safety concerns related to the MPB outbreak, RSTBC is implementing a provincial MPB Mitigation Program. The first two years of the program (2007/08 and 2008/09) were funded by Natural Resources Canada under the Federal Mountain Pine Beetle Program. A total of 290 recreation sites and 20 trails were treated under the program, and over 48,000 hazardous trees were removed.
